Output 8594c566d5eb1be6f3d918d232d65e887c23e92fbd67aebeb11782f994e0ec96:1

value
3000087087
script pubkey
OP_0 OP_PUSHBYTES_20 3e1cd5a433c40239941efb07a5180a3bfdc36861
address
tb1q8cwdtfpncsprn9q7lvr62xq2807ux6rpn58ftz
transaction
8594c566d5eb1be6f3d918d232d65e887c23e92fbd67aebeb11782f994e0ec96